      1Zimbra Collaboration Suite 5.0 Hits the Street


      2Zimbra Collaboration Suite 5.0 Hits the Street – Setting Up Your Desktop

      The new Zimbra desktop lets users define whatever synchronization they want with other e-mail clients, and then access that online and offline.

      3Zimbra Collaboration Suite 5.0 Hits the Street – Youve Got Mail

      The Zimbra desktop brings the same AJAX-like experience for users of existing Yahoo Mail and Gmail POP and IMAP e-mail servers.

      4Zimbra Collaboration Suite 5.0 Hits the Street – Create, Share and Publish Documents

      The Zimbra document application lets users create, share and publish documents, spreadsheets and folders within an enterprise, across organizational boundaries, the Internet or among friends and family.

      5Zimbra Collaboration Suite 5.0 Hits the Street – Instant Messaging

      Web-based instant messaging is built directly into ZCS 5.0 and supports multiple conversations and group chats.

      6Zimbra Collaboration Suite 5.0 Hits the Street – On the Road

      Zimbra can now be accessed on all BlackBerry handsets, J2ME-enabled devices and any mobile Web browser, including the Apple iPhone.

      7Zimbra Collaboration Suite 5.0 Hits the Street – Mash It Up

      New Zimlets in ZCS 5.0 “mash-up” Yahoo Local (pictured), Yahoo Finance and Yahoo Search.
